Output 3bc195a904266017dcc0772fa2fe0a08b81e9f6f11ee243eb35fc6e66a086ff8:21

value
23496
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3ed4db9526096607e07b3c104209b7b23734f4963157b346e6c1a9480ab74134
address
bc1p8m2dh9fxp9nq0crm8sgyyzdhkgmnfaykx9tmx3hxcx55sz4hgy6q33tpm7
transaction
3bc195a904266017dcc0772fa2fe0a08b81e9f6f11ee243eb35fc6e66a086ff8
spent
true